Living in Bandon



Bandon is a very small coastal city (i.e. on the ocean, a bay, or inlet) located in the state of Oregon. With a population of 3,304 people and two associated neighborhoods, Bandon is the 114th largest community in Oregon.

A relatively large number of people in Bandon telecommute to their jobs. Overall, about 11.46% of the workforce works from home. Bandon is also nautical, which means that parts of it are somewhat historic and touch the ocean or tidal bodies of water, such as inlets and bays. Such areas are often places that visitors and locals go for waterfront activities or taking in the scenery.

One of the benefits of Bandon is that there is very little traffic. The average commute to work is 17.43 minutes, which is substantially less than the national average. Not only does this mean that the drive to work is less aggravating, but noise and pollution levels are lower as a result.

Being a small city, Bandon does not have a public transit system used by locals to get to and from work.

The overall education level of Bandon is somewhat higher than in the average US city of 21.84%: 28.56% of adults 25 and older in the city have at least a bachelor's degree.

The per capita income in Bandon in 2022 was $38,881, which is upper middle income relative to Oregon and the nation. This equates to an annual income of $155,524 for a family of four. However, Bandon contains both very wealthy and poor people as well.
